Programowanie panelu kontrolnego to kluczowy element w dostosowywaniu systemów do indywidualnych potrzeb użytkownika. W dzisiejszych czasach, kiedy technologia rozwija się w zawrotnym tempie, umiejętność personalizacji paneli kontrolnych staje się nieoceniona. W tym artykule omówimy, jak programować panele kontrolne, aby spełniały one specyficzne wymagania użytkowników, oraz jakie korzyści płyną z takiego podejścia.
Podstawy Programowania Panelu Kontrolnego
Programowanie panelu kontrolnego zaczyna się od zrozumienia jego podstawowych funkcji i możliwości. Panel kontrolny to interfejs użytkownika, który umożliwia monitorowanie i kontrolowanie różnych aspektów systemu. Może to być system zarządzania budynkiem, system produkcyjny, a nawet domowy system automatyki. Kluczowym elementem jest tutaj możliwość dostosowania interfejsu do specyficznych potrzeb użytkownika.
Wybór Odpowiedniego Oprogramowania
Wybór odpowiedniego oprogramowania do programowania panelu kontrolnego jest pierwszym krokiem. Na rynku dostępne są różne narzędzia, które oferują różne funkcje i możliwości. Ważne jest, aby wybrać oprogramowanie, które jest kompatybilne z systemem, który chcemy kontrolować, oraz które oferuje odpowiednie narzędzia do personalizacji interfejsu.
- Kompatybilność: Upewnij się, że oprogramowanie jest kompatybilne z systemem, który chcesz kontrolować.
- Funkcjonalność: Sprawdź, jakie funkcje oferuje oprogramowanie i czy spełniają one Twoje potrzeby.
- Łatwość użycia: Wybierz oprogramowanie, które jest intuicyjne i łatwe w obsłudze.
Tworzenie Interfejsu Użytkownika
Tworzenie interfejsu użytkownika to kluczowy element programowania panelu kontrolnego. Interfejs powinien być intuicyjny i łatwy w obsłudze, aby użytkownik mógł szybko i efektywnie kontrolować system. Ważne jest, aby interfejs był dostosowany do specyficznych potrzeb użytkownika, co może obejmować dodanie lub usunięcie określonych funkcji, zmiana układu elementów interfejsu, a także dostosowanie kolorystyki i stylu.
- Intuicyjność: Interfejs powinien być łatwy w obsłudze i zrozumiały dla użytkownika.
- Dostosowanie: Możliwość dostosowania interfejsu do specyficznych potrzeb użytkownika.
- Estetyka: Interfejs powinien być estetyczny i przyjemny dla oka.
Zaawansowane Techniki Programowania Panelu Kontrolnego
Po opanowaniu podstaw programowania panelu kontrolnego, można przejść do bardziej zaawansowanych technik, które pozwolą na jeszcze większą personalizację i kontrolę nad systemem. W tej części artykułu omówimy kilka zaawansowanych technik, które mogą być przydatne w programowaniu panelu kontrolnego.
Integracja z Innowacyjnymi Technologiami
Integracja panelu kontrolnego z innowacyjnymi technologiami, takimi jak Internet Rzeczy (IoT), sztuczna inteligencja (AI) czy uczenie maszynowe (ML), może znacznie zwiększyć jego funkcjonalność i możliwości. Dzięki tym technologiom, panel kontrolny może stać się bardziej inteligentny i autonomiczny, co pozwala na jeszcze większą personalizację i automatyzację procesów.
- Internet Rzeczy (IoT): Integracja z IoT pozwala na zdalne monitorowanie i kontrolowanie urządzeń.
- Sztuczna Inteligencja (AI): AI może analizować dane i podejmować decyzje na podstawie zebranych informacji.
- Uczenie Maszynowe (ML): ML pozwala na ciągłe doskonalenie systemu na podstawie zebranych danych.
Bezpieczeństwo i Ochrona Danych
Bezpieczeństwo i ochrona danych to kluczowe aspekty, które należy wziąć pod uwagę podczas programowania panelu kontrolnego. W dzisiejszych czasach, kiedy cyberataki stają się coraz bardziej powszechne, ważne jest, aby panel kontrolny był odpowiednio zabezpieczony przed nieautoryzowanym dostępem i atakami.
- Autoryzacja i uwierzytelnianie: Upewnij się, że tylko autoryzowani użytkownicy mają dostęp do panelu kontrolnego.
- Szyfrowanie danych: Szyfrowanie danych zapewnia, że informacje przesyłane między panelem kontrolnym a systemem są bezpieczne.
- Regularne aktualizacje: Regularne aktualizacje oprogramowania pomagają w zabezpieczeniu systemu przed nowymi zagrożeniami.
Testowanie i Optymalizacja
Testowanie i optymalizacja to kluczowe kroki w procesie programowania panelu kontrolnego. Testowanie pozwala na wykrycie i naprawienie błędów, zanim panel kontrolny zostanie wdrożony do użytku. Optymalizacja natomiast pozwala na poprawę wydajności i funkcjonalności panelu kontrolnego.
- Testowanie funkcjonalne: Sprawdź, czy wszystkie funkcje panelu kontrolnego działają poprawnie.
- Testowanie wydajności: Upewnij się, że panel kontrolny działa płynnie i bez opóźnień.
- Optymalizacja: Popraw wydajność i funkcjonalność panelu kontrolnego na podstawie wyników testów.
Podsumowując, programowanie panelu kontrolnego to proces, który wymaga zarówno podstawowej wiedzy, jak i zaawansowanych umiejętności. Dzięki odpowiedniemu oprogramowaniu, integracji z nowoczesnymi technologiami, dbałości o bezpieczeństwo oraz testowaniu i optymalizacji, można stworzyć panel kontrolny, który będzie w pełni dostosowany do indywidualnych potrzeb użytkownika. Taki panel kontrolny nie tylko zwiększy efektywność i wygodę użytkowania systemu, ale także zapewni większą kontrolę i bezpieczeństwo.